随着企业数字化转型的不断深入,财务软件开发已不再只是技术部门的专项任务,而是关乎企业合规运营、数据安全与管理效率的核心战略举措。尤其对于正规公司而言,一套稳定、高效、可扩展的财务系统,直接决定了财务管理的精细化水平与决策支持能力。在这一背景下,如何科学规划财务软件开发流程,有效规避常见陷阱,实现平稳上线并持续优化,成为众多企业管理者亟需解决的实际问题。当前,许多企业在推进财务软件开发时仍沿用传统的瀑布式开发模式,导致项目周期冗长、需求变更难以应对、上线后故障频发等问题屡见不鲜。这些问题不仅影响系统交付质量,更可能带来潜在的合规风险和业务中断。因此,重新审视并优化财务软件开发的全流程,已成为提升企业核心竞争力的关键一步。
模块化设计:构建灵活可扩展的系统基础
在财务软件开发初期,模块化设计是决定系统生命力的重要前提。将总账、应收应付、固定资产管理、预算控制、成本核算等核心功能拆分为独立但可协同的模块,不仅能提升开发效率,也为后续的功能迭代与系统集成打下坚实基础。例如,当企业未来需要接入税务申报系统或与ERP平台对接时,模块化架构能显著降低改造成本。同时,这种设计方式也便于团队分工协作,避免“大而全”的单体系统带来的维护难题。值得注意的是,模块间的接口定义必须清晰且标准化,确保各模块之间的数据流转顺畅,避免出现信息孤岛。在实际操作中,建议采用微服务架构思想,结合容器化部署技术,进一步增强系统的弹性与可用性。
数据安全合规:不可逾越的底线
财务数据涉及企业核心资产,一旦泄露或被篡改,后果不堪设想。因此,在财务软件开发过程中,数据安全合规始终应置于首位。不仅要满足《网络安全法》《数据安全法》《个人信息保护法》等法律法规要求,还需通过加密存储、权限分级、操作留痕、审计日志等多重手段构建纵深防御体系。特别是在多用户并发访问场景下,必须确保敏感操作(如付款审批、账务调整)具备双重验证机制。此外,针对跨境业务的企业,还需关注GDPR等国际法规的适配性,提前规划数据本地化存储方案。这些措施虽增加了前期投入,但从长期来看,却是保障企业声誉与持续经营的必要投资。

API接口集成:打通系统生态的关键路径
现代企业很少依赖单一系统完成全部财务工作。财务软件开发往往需要与人力资源系统、采购平台、银行对账工具、电子发票平台等外部系统进行深度对接。此时,开放且稳定的API接口就成为系统能否融入企业整体数字生态的关键。良好的接口设计应具备高可用性、低延迟、错误重试机制以及完善的文档支持。在开发阶段,建议采用RESTful API标准,并配合OAuth 2.0等主流认证协议,确保第三方系统接入的安全与便捷。同时,预留足够的扩展接口,为未来引入AI辅助记账、智能报表分析等功能提供可能。
敏捷开发+分阶段上线:破解传统开发困局的有效策略
面对需求频繁变更、开发周期过长的问题,传统开发模式已难以为继。相比之下,“敏捷开发+分阶段上线”策略展现出更强的适应性和可控性。该模式强调以两周为一个迭代周期,优先交付核心功能模块,如基础凭证录入与报表生成,随后逐步加入预算控制、费用报销审批等进阶功能。每轮迭代完成后,组织真实业务人员参与测试与反馈,及时调整方向。这种方式不仅能大幅缩短首次上线时间,还能有效降低因需求偏差导致的返工风险。更重要的是,分阶段上线允许企业在小范围试点中发现问题并快速修复,避免“一锤定音”式的全面失败。据实践数据显示,采用该策略的企业平均开发周期可缩短30%以上,系统稳定性也从70%左右提升至99.9%以上。
跨部门协作与自动化测试:保障落地实效的关键支撑
财务软件开发绝非技术部门的独角戏,而是财务、IT、审计、法务等多个部门共同参与的过程。建立常态化的跨部门沟通机制,如定期召开需求评审会、设立联合项目组,有助于提前识别潜在冲突点,减少后期推诿。同时,引入自动化测试工具(如Selenium、Jenkins),可在每次代码提交后自动运行回归测试,覆盖凭证生成、税率计算、报表导出等高频场景,极大提升测试覆盖率与效率。此外,制定详细的上线前评估清单,涵盖数据迁移完整性、权限配置准确性、备份恢复流程有效性等关键项,确保每一个环节都有据可查、有迹可循。
在财务软件开发的实践中,我们深刻理解企业在系统选型、流程设计与上线落地中的种种挑战。基于多年服务正规企业的经验,我们专注于为企业量身定制高效、安全、可持续演进的财务解决方案,擅长将复杂业务逻辑转化为清晰的技术架构,助力企业实现财务管理的智能化升级。无论是从模块化设计到数据安全防护,还是从敏捷开发到分阶段上线,我们都提供全流程技术支持与专业指导。我们的团队深耕财务软件开发领域,熟悉各类行业规范与实际应用场景,能够精准匹配企业需求,推动项目高效落地。如果您正在考虑推进财务软件开发,欢迎随时联系18140119082
欢迎微信扫码咨询